Re: blackburn game
The official site states that the ground will be segregated into three areas - Area 1 - The Clayton End and half the Whinney Hill Terrace
Area 2 - The Coppice End and half the Whinney Hill Terrace Area 3 - The Seated Enclosure Your ticket allows you to enter through the turnstiles any of these three areas but you will not be allowed to move to another area. Let's hope that everybody who has bought a ticket doesn't decide to go into the seated enclosure. |

Re: blackburn game
The step up to league status now means that the ground is licenced only for segregation & no free movement will be allowed. This is a ruling under health & safety by Lancashire County Council who can close the ground down if this is not adhered to. There were early teething issues at the Burnley game but these have been addressed & Wednesday will be the start of how things will be done in future. As with league games when they commence, away fans will be ushered to one end- likely away fans the town end & part of the Whinney Hill stand with home fans at the Clayton end & main stand. Please do not berate us stewards for this as we are acting in accordance with the rules. Just get there as soon as possible & ensure you get into the part of the ground that meets your needs. There is only the one bar in the club house & it is a criminal offence to take alcohol onto the ground or be in an inebriated state on it. I hope that common sense dictates a good spirit as in prior encounters and we all can enjoy a good game regardless of the outcome, Friendly is the main associated word! Enjoy.
